Carice Rice is an associate in the firm’s environmental section. She focuses her practice on environmental litigation, regulatory compliance and business transactions involving environmental issues. Ms. Rice is licensed to practice in North Carolina and is a member of the Environmental, Energy & Natural Resources Section of the North Carolina Bar Association. She earned a bachelor of arts degree from the University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ill, with distinction, and a juris doctor degree from the University of North Carolina School of Law, with honors. While in law school, Ms. Rice was a member of the National Team and the Civil Rights Team of the Holderness Moot Court Bench. During law school, Ms. Rice served as a judicial intern for Judge Wallace Dixon, U.S. Magistrate Judge for the Middle District of North Carolina.
